loquat 发表于 2009-7-27 21:31:05

【E/EL/S68/M81】接通振动不依赖swilib版

本帖最后由 loquat 于 2009-7-27 21:48 编辑


;接通振动
;(c)BingK(binghelingxi)
;(r)(p)loquat(201314)
;E71Cv41

;VIBRA_HOOK
0x00DBD1F8: 2A1C2B1C09211730 004CA047B13D10A1
;VIBRA_BODY
#pragma enable old_equal_ff
0x01103DB0: 74460A480A4988470A4807490A4A0B4B
0x01103DC0: 98472B1C0021FF20103022587032241D
0x01103DD0: 20470020024908471E00000014000000
0x01103DE0: 9B2F4CA00091D8A8D33D10A1312509A0
#pragma disable old_equal_ff
;0x01103DD8: 1E 1E    ;时间长度,216(十进制)为一秒
;0x01103DDC: 14 14    ;;振动强度, 默认为20
;默认的温柔一震
S75上测试正常,直接反汇编的那个接通振动修改来的。

在这个MP+ELF成为主流的日子里,我做了这么一个不依赖lib的补丁,纯粹是没事找事。

loquat 发表于 2009-7-27 21:31:21

本帖最后由 loquat 于 2009-7-27 21:50 编辑

沙发一下,留给可以有的其他机型的。。。
;接通振动
;(c)BingK(binghelingxi)
;(r)(p)loquat(201314)
;ELC1v41

;VIBRA_HOOK
0x00DC8588: 2A1C2B1C09211730 004CA04751F510A1
;VIBRA_BODY
#pragma enable old_equal_ff
0x0110F550: 74460A480A4988470A4807490A4A0B4B
0x0110F560: 98472B1C0021FF20103022587032241D
0x0110F570: 20470020024908471E00000014000000
0x0110F580: 5B964CA00091D8A873F510A1312509A0
#pragma disable old_equal_ff
;0x0110F578: 1E 1E    ;时间长度,216(十进制)为一秒
;0x0110F57C: 14 14    ;;振动强度, 默认为20

;接通振动
;(c)BingK(binghelingxi)
;(r)(p)loquat(201314)
;S68Cv51

;VIBRA_HOOK
0x00D1A638: 2A1C2B1C09211730 004CA047611FBAA0
;VIBRA_BODY
#pragma enable old_equal_ff
0x00BA1F60: 74460A480A4988470A4807490A4A0B4B
0x00BA1F70: 98472B1C0021FF20103022587032241D
0x00BA1F80: 20470020024908471E00000014000000
0x00BA1F90: 7F1617A01000D0A8831FBAA0E83109A0
#pragma disable old_equal_ff
;0x00BA1F88: 1E 1E    ;时间长度,216(十进制)为一秒
;0x00BA1F8C: 14 14    ;;振动强度, 默认为20
;接通振动
;(c)BingK(binghelingxi)
;(r)(p)loquat(201314)
;M81Cv51

;VIBRA_HOOK
0x00EA7060: 2A1C2B1C09211730 004CA047D16F95A0
;VIBRA_BODY
#pragma enable old_equal_ff
0x00956FD0: 74460A480A4988470A4807490A4A0B4B
0x00956FE0: 98472B1C0021FF20103022587032241D
0x00956FF0: 20470020024908471E00000014000000
0x00957000: 5F121BA090BDAEA8F36F95A0783209A0
#pragma disable old_equal_ff
;0x00956FF8: 1E 1E    ;时间长度,216(十进制)为一秒
;0x00956FFC: 14 14    ;;振动强度, 默认为20

loquat 发表于 2009-7-27 21:52:55

IAR工程

ajchan 发表于 2009-7-28 11:31:48

没事来顶顶.

高极名功 发表于 2009-7-29 16:53:55

依然要支持
现在做这种无聊事的人已经很少了

集大成 发表于 2009-7-29 19:34:36

支持
wap45::ii

lusure111 发表于 2009-7-29 20:34:59

支持支持!!!!!!!!!!!!!!!!!!!十分感谢你哦。。。。。。。。。。

tcp 发表于 2009-7-29 20:42:20

我的ELF版的用着不正常,正好用上这个,多谢楼主...

ddstrg 发表于 2009-7-31 08:16:42

E71,取消MD的接通振动之后刷了楼主的补丁,开机后接了几个电话,都没有振动~~~~~~~

loquat 发表于 2009-7-31 09:59:34

不太理解了,S7C上没问题。

tcp 发表于 2009-7-31 20:17:52

E71提示0x00DBD1F8强刷,不知道和哪个补丁冲突了

loquat 发表于 2009-7-31 20:25:02

E71提示0x00DBD1F8强刷,不知道和哪个补丁冲突了
tcp 发表于 2009-7-31 20:17 http://www.0110.cn/images/common/back.gif
你刷过其他版本的接通震动。
楼上说E71的没效果。。。。

ydat 发表于 2009-7-31 22:10:18

测试有效,震动强度大于“挂断震动”补丁

loquat 发表于 2009-7-31 22:39:59

楼上是E71吗???

ydat 发表于 2009-7-31 22:51:29

是的,E71

ddstrg 发表于 2009-7-31 22:59:10

为什么我的E71没有振动呢,奇怪了............

ddstrg 发表于 2009-7-31 23:20:10

刚才又刷了试了一次,原来是拨电话有振动、接电话无振动,而使用 MegaDial 是可以都有的。

201314 发表于 2009-7-31 23:48:47

楼上,汗,把我搞懵了,这只是接听震动吗?
专给那些不会用MP和ELF的人的。
接听挂断震动无论是MP还是ELF都有了整合到一起的版本。
MP的我才移植不久的。我一直在用。elf的就没用过。。。

ddstrg 发表于 2009-8-3 10:34:55

楼上的,不清楚你想表达什么............

loquat 发表于 2009-8-3 11:10:10

本帖最后由 loquat 于 2009-8-3 12:44 编辑

楼上的,不清楚你想表达什么............
ddstrg 发表于 2009-8-3 10:34 http://www.0110.cn/images/common/back.gif
第一句:这个补丁本来就只有接听震动  (多打了一个问号)
第二句:这个补丁纯粹是给那些不会弄MP+ELF的同学的  (明显你不在此列,对吧)
第三句:要实现接听挂断震动,你用的是一个elf,我用的一个MP补丁
第四句:这个MP补丁是我自己移植的

汗,看不懂就当我是胡言乱语了嘛!!!
页: [1] 2 3
查看完整版本: 【E/EL/S68/M81】接通振动不依赖swilib版